Harnessing Ayurveda for Menopausal Well-being
Menopause represents a significant life transition for women, often accompanied by a range of physical manifestations. Ayurveda, an ancient Indian system of medicine, offers potent solutions to navigate this phase with grace and balance.
Traditional Ayurvedic practices focus on addressing the root cause of imbalances, rather than simply managing symptoms. A personalized approach employs a blend of dietary recommendations, herbal preparations, and lifestyle modifications.
Certain Ayurvedic strategies for menopausal wellness include:
*
Incorporating warm foods to harmonize body temperature.
*
Practicing gentle exercise like yoga or walking to promote circulation and reduce stress.
*
Employing herbal remedies known for their balancing properties, such as Ashwagandha or Shatavari.
By embracing these Ayurvedic principles, women can alleviate menopausal discomforts and foster overall well-being during this transformative phase of life.
Discover Natural Pain Relief with Ayurveda
Ayurveda, an ancient Indian system of healing, offers a holistic approach to pain management. This traditional practice emphasizes balancing the body's natural forces. Through a combination of herbal remedies, dietary adjustments, and mindful practices like yoga and meditation, Ayurveda aims to relieve pain at its root cause.
One key belief in Ayurveda is that pain often arises from an imbalance in the three doshas|energies|constituents: Vata, Pitta, and Kapha. By identifying your individual energetic constitution, Ayurvedic practitioners can create a personalized plan to restore harmony and eliminate discomfort.
Some common Ayurvedic techniques for pain relief include:
- Inducing warm oil onto the affected area
- Utilizing specific herbs and spices known for their anti-inflammatory properties
- Implementing gentle yoga poses to enhance flexibility and circulation
Ayurveda provides a gentle yet transformative path to natural pain relief. By embracing its principles and practices, you can strengthen your body's innate ability to heal and cultivate lasting wellness.
